DHARWAD, 11 JULY
A
25-year-old man was stabbed in a row over a loan, taken by his elder brother
from a person known to the latter, in Dharwad town on Friday morning.
Raghavendra Gaikwad, 25, a resident of Kanthi Galli, was stabbed by a person
identified in preliminary reports as Mallik, around 10am on Friday, police said. The tip of the knife broke and was stuck in
Gaikwad’s body. It was later surgically removed at the Karnataka Institute of
Medical Sciences (KIMS) at Hubballi. Police recovered the remaining part of the
knife from the crime scene, and produced it as material evidence at the court.
Hubballi-Dharwad Police Commissioner N Shashikumar confirmed that Raghavendra's
elder brother had obtained a loan from Malik.
